Me too. If it jams, it'll just have to be jammed until I get there. That's a whole lot less expensive than a years worth of skimming here and there by a 'trusted' employee. It's too tempting. Some friends of ours had 2 washes that were 200 miles away from home. The went to the local Baptist church to find someone to hire based on the preacher's recommendation and did. They never saw a single quarter from their vacs.

A friend of mine has been micro-managing a 5/1 wash for an out-of-state owner - the previous "manager" was reporting a gross of $3,500 a month, and most of the functions as well as the auto bay didn't work. He and I spent a solid week of fixing and cleaning and turned it around, but the first month he was full hands-on it pulled in over $9,000 gross. Want to bet they were skimming most of it?

I've turned washes around like that before, but it takes many months or even years, not a week.
